Wie gesund sind Ihre Daten?

Veröffentlicht: 2023-11-27

Die Diagnose: Zeug blind

Meine Frau und ich kommentieren die „Sachenblindheit“ – die Fähigkeit, Dinge, die wir im Haus herumliegen lassen, „nicht zu sehen“. Die elastischen Haargummis, die sie überall hervorholt, wo sie gerade sitzt, fallen ihr nicht auf. Ich merke es nicht, wenn ich eine Zange oder einen Schraubenzieher auf der Arbeitsplatte liegen lasse. Vielleicht hat sich jeder von uns einfach an die Allgegenwärtigkeit dieses Dings gewöhnt, oder vielleicht sagt uns eine innere Stimme, dass wir es bald wieder brauchen werden, warum also weglegen? Was auch immer der Grund sein mag, jeder ist sich nicht bewusst, dass es ein Problem mit diesem Ding gibt.

Ebenso kommen viele unserer Kunden mit ihrer eigenen Version der Informationsblindheit zu uns, nur dass es nur um ihre Daten geht. Sie haben eine Sammlung von Namen, Adressen, Notizen, Rechnungen und anderen Daten zusammengeschustert, die unter vielen Problemen leidet, aber sie sehen nicht, was sich direkt vor ihrer Nase befindet. Es ist nicht so, dass unsere Kunden von Natur aus chaotisch sind oder dass ihnen die Qualität ihrer Daten egal ist; Es ist nur so, dass sie aufgehört haben, die Gefahren zu erkennen, die mit einer unorganisierten oder unvollständigen Vorgehensweise einhergehen.

Als Berater ist es unsere Aufgabe, all dies zu klären. Dies beginnt damit, zu verstehen, wie es überhaupt dazu gekommen ist. Nachfolgend finden Sie einige der Dinge, nach denen wir suchen.

Alt werden ist scheiße

Daten sind fast schon bei der Eingabe veraltet. Menschen ziehen um, wechseln das Büro, erhalten neue Telefonnummern und ändern ihren Nachnamen. Und genau null Prozent von ihnen fühlen sich verpflichtet, Sie darüber zu informieren. Schlimmer noch, sie können sich nicht erinnern, wem sie es erzählt haben und wem nicht, also heißt Elizabeth Cassiano, mit der Sie vor drei Monaten Geschäfte gemacht haben, jetzt Elizabeth Cassiano-Blightly. Oder möglicherweise Elizabeth Blightly. Ich sag dir was, du findest heraus, wie du sie finden kannst, während sie am Telefon wartet. Oder vielleicht ist es einfach einfacher, einen neuen Kontaktdatensatz zu erstellen und den gesamten Verlauf der alten Einzelversion von Elizabeth zu verlieren. Verlockend, aber beim nächsten Anruf sehr verwirrend.

Konsistenz ist nicht der Schlüssel

Bei den meisten Apps sind die Suchbegriffe ziemlich spezifisch. Für Programmierer ist es eine äußerst aufwändige Aufgabe, „Fuzzy-Logik“ einzubauen. Was „McKinley Ave.“ bedeutet. ist nicht dasselbe wie „McKinley Avenue“. Geben Sie eines davon als Ganzes ein, und Sie werden das andere nicht finden. Ein weiterer häufig problematischer Datentyp sind Telefonnummern – manche Leute geben gerne (xxx) xxx-xxxx ein, während andere xxx-xxx-xxxx oder sogar xxx.xxx.xxxx bevorzugen, wenn sie der künstlerische Typ sind. Meiner Erfahrung nach ist es schwierig, für so etwas eine Reihe von Regeln zu lehren und durchzusetzen, die sich die Leute merken können, obwohl es machbar ist. Mehr dazu später.

Legen Sie es einfach irgendwo hin

Was machen Sie, wenn Sie zwei Telefonnummern und ein Telefonnummernfeld haben? Stellen Sie das zweite natürlich dort auf, wo Sie können. Feld „Notizen“? Sicher. E-Mail-Adressfeld? Warum nicht, ich habe sowieso keine E-Mail-Adresse von ihm. Die Leute werden es finden können, oder? Rechts? Hallo? Es ist alles Spaß und Spiel, bis Sie nach dieser Telefonnummer suchen müssen, dann haben Sie ein echtes Problem.

Das Richtige vom Falschen unterscheiden

Wenn Sie zum Erledigen Ihrer Aufgaben viele Apps nutzen – zum Beispiel Excel, Airtable und QuickBooks – müssen Sie Informationen viele Male eingeben. Name, Adresse, Informationen zum Arbeitsstatus, Stücklisten – alles, was für Ihr Unternehmen wichtig ist. Angenommen, Sie haben zwei verschiedene Adressen für ein Unternehmen und wissen, dass es nur einen Standort hat. Welches ist richtig? Möglicherweise sind Ihren Daten Hinweise oder Prozesse überlagert, die dabei helfen. Oder vielleicht auch nicht. Änderungsdaten sind immer hilfreich, wenn alle Orte, an denen Sie dieselben Daten speichern, diese Informationen automatisch verfolgen. Wenn dies auch nur bei einer davon nicht der Fall ist, wissen Sie nicht, welche Version die neueste ist. Dies ist ein potenziell kostspieliges Problem, das zu fehlerhafter Auftragserfüllung, verpassten Fristen usw. führen kann. Schlimmer noch, es kommt sehr häufig vor. Eine andere Möglichkeit, dieses Problem zu manifestieren, besteht darin, dass Benutzer mehr als einen Datensatz für eine Sache eingeben – Person, Standort, Bestellung, Inventar – und es wiederum schwierig sein kann, zu wissen, welcher Datensatz der richtige oder aktuellste ist.

Die Prognose: 20-20 Vision

Die Nachrichten sind gut. Erfahrene Entwickler wie ich haben nicht nur Erfahrung darin, solche angeschlagenen Daten wie die oben beschriebenen zu reparieren, sondern wir sind sogar noch besser darin, saubere, integrierte Umgebungen zu schaffen, in denen sie gespeichert werden, sobald sie in Ordnung sind. Hier sind die Schlüssel zu einer gesunden Datenspeicherung.

In einem ordnungsgemäß aufgebauten Geschäftssystem gibt es nur einen Ort, an dem alle Daten gespeichert werden. Das Motto lautet: „Einmal eingeben, viele nutzen.“ Mit anderen Worten, es sollte nur einen Kundendatensatz pro Kunde geben. Der Name, die Adresse(n), die Telefonnummer(n) usw. des Kunden sollten jeweils so gespeichert werden, dass sie überall dort angezeigt werden, wo sie benötigt werden, jedoch nur als Referenz und nicht als potenziell widersprüchliche Informationen in zwei verschiedenen Teilen von das System.

In einem ordnungsgemäß aufgebauten Geschäftssystem gibt es nur einen Ort, an dem alle Daten gespeichert werden. Das Motto lautet: „Einmal eingeben, viele nutzen.“ Mit anderen Worten, es sollte nur einen Kundendatensatz pro Kunde geben. Der Name, die Adresse(n), die Telefonnummer(n) usw. des Kunden sollten jeweils so gespeichert werden, dass sie überall dort angezeigt werden, wo sie benötigt werden, jedoch nur als Referenz und nicht als potenziell widersprüchliche Informationen in zwei verschiedenen Teilen von das System.

Stellen Sie sicher, dass Daten leicht gefunden werden können, indem Sie robuste Suchtools verwenden, die Variationen in den Ergebnissen ermöglichen. Sie sollten keinen Zweifel daran haben, dass eine Suche Ihnen eine definitive Antwort darauf geben wird, ob der Datensatz existiert und ob es der richtige ist. Sobald Sie es gefunden haben, sollten Sie die Daten problemlos bearbeiten können, sodass Benutzer alles auf dem neuesten Stand und korrekt halten können.

Die Daten sollten die Möglichkeit berücksichtigen, dass es von einigen Dingen mehr als eines gibt. Ein klassisches Beispiel sind Personen, die mehr als eine Telefonnummer oder mehrere E-Mail-Adressen haben. Wir entwerfen jedes System so, dass eine unbegrenzte Eingabe dieser Art von Daten möglich ist, um die Mentalität „einfach irgendwo ablegen“ zu vermeiden.

Die Dateneingabe sollte es einfach machen, die Regeln zu befolgen. Wenn Sie möchten, dass 10-stellige US-Telefonnummern immer dem Format (xxx) xxx-xxxx folgen, formatieren wir sie für Sie, unabhängig davon, wie Sie sie eingeben. Niemand muss sich daran erinnern, wie es gemacht werden soll – es funktioniert einfach.

Sorgfältige Verfolgung von Änderungen. Ein gutes Geschäftssystem sollte über ein Prüfprotokoll verfügen, das Änderungen an den Datensätzen verfolgt (was wurde geändert, wer hat es wann geändert). Dies hilft ungemein, wenn Sie herausfinden möchten, ob ein Datensatz aktuell ist oder nicht.

Eliminieren Sie die Notwendigkeit eines Clusters unabhängiger Apps. Sie sollten in der Lage sein, alles, was Sie brauchen, mit einem gut aufgebauten Geschäftssystem zu erreichen, das individuell auf alle Ihre Bedürfnisse zugeschnitten ist. Möglicherweise verfügen Sie auch über ein bevorzugtes oder benötigtes Buchhaltungssystem, mit dem Sie arbeiten können, das jedoch integriert werden kann, um Informationen mit dem Geschäftssystem auszutauschen, sodass beide eng integriert und immer synchron sind.

Vorausschauen

Die Migration von Daten zwischen älteren Systemen wie den oben beschriebenen erfolgt normalerweise später im Entwicklungsprozess. Wenn wir für Sie eine neue App erstellen, planen wir diese sehr sorgfältig, um den individuellen Anforderungen Ihres Unternehmens oder Ihrer Organisation gerecht zu werden. Wir haben die Vision, den Endpunkt für Ihr neues Geschäftssystem zu erkennen und können dabei helfen, den Weg zu einer besseren, funktionaleren und umsatzsparenderen Arbeitsweise zu ebnen.